Luke Rickey McClendon, Sr., 74, of Columbus, GA, passed away on January 30, 2026. Private services will be held at a later date.

Luke McClendon was born on March 18, 1951, to the late Keziah McClendon in Birmingham, Al. After high school, he served in the United States Army as a telephone operator in the Vietnam war. Mr. McClendon enjoyed traveling, especially to Hawaii. He also loved going to amusement parks to ride the carousels and listening to P-Funk, notably George Clinton. He often claimed the song Man in the Mirror changed his life. He could be stubborn at times, but he was very caring and loving. He was a man of mystery who enjoyed life to the fullest. Most of all, he was family oriented and loved his family. He loved spending time with his kids, grandkids, great grandkids, and great-great grandkids. Luke will be deeply missed by those who knew and loved him.

Luke is preceded in death by his wife of 40 years, Iris Marie McClendon; daughter, Mary Hopkins; mother, Keziah McClendon; high school sweetheart, Linda Hopkins; brothers, Wilson, Hatib, Yusuf, and Abdul, and sister, Clarice.

Luke is survived by his sons, Sifiye McClendon, Malcolm X, Dwayne McClendon, Wilson McClendon, Luke McClendon, Jr., and Akeem Smith; daughters, Shirley Pettus, Kisha Cunningham, Alta Smith, Mamie Smith, Shavonne Smith, and Sheritta Smith; brother, Moses; former wife of 6 years, Michelle Wymes-Bailey; many grandchildren, great-grandchildren, and great-great-grandchildren; and a host of nieces and nephews.
